Recipe Steps

Step 1

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C). This high temperature is crucial to achieving the crispy exterior we all love.

Step 2

Wash and peel the sweet potatoes. Slice them into even strips, about 1/4 inch thick, to ensure they cook evenly.

Step 3

In a large bowl, toss the sweet potato sticks with olive oil, salt, pepper, and any additional seasonings you fancy. This helps the fries to bake evenly and adds flavor.

Step 4

Spread the fries out in a single layer on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per. Overcrowding can lead to steaming rather than baking, which prevents them from becoming crispy.

Step 5

Bake in the preheated oven for 25-30 minutes, turning halfway through to ensure even baking. Keep an eye on them to avoid burning, and enjoy the delicious aroma fill your kitchen.

Storage Options

Leftover fries can be stored in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days. For best results, reheat them in the oven to retain crispiness, rather than the microwave. If you want to freeze them, par-bake them and allow to cool completely before transferring to a freezer-friendly container. Reheat directly from frozen in the oven.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I make sure my fries are crispy? Achieving crispy sweet potato fries can be tricky. To ensure crispiness, cut the fries evenly, don’t skimp on the oil, and avoid overcrowding the baking sheet. High heat is also essential, so ensure your oven is preheated.

Can I use a different oil instead of olive oil? Absolutely! While olive oil is a great choice for its flavor and health benefits, you can substitute it with avocado oil or coconut oil for a different taste profile. Each oil can bring its own unique flavors to your fries.

Are sweet potato fries healthier than regular fries? Sweet potato fries generally have more fiber and are richer in essential vitamins like vitamin A compared to regular potatoes. They are also naturally sweeter, which means they can be a healthier and more nutrient-packed option.

Crispy Sweet Potato Fries Recipe

Crispy Sweet Potato Fries Recipe

Deliciously crispy and seasoned sweet potato fries that make the perfect side dish or snack.
No ratings yet
Rate This Yum Pin This Recipe For Later! Share The Yum On Facebook Print
Prep Time: 15 minutes
Cook Time: 25 minutes
Total Time: 40 minutes
Servings: 4
Calories: 120kcal

Ingredients
 

Main Ingredients

  • 2 large sweet potatoes peeled and cut into fries
  • 2 tablespoons olive oil or your preferred cooking oil
  • 1 teaspoon salt to taste
  • 0.5 teaspoon paprika for seasoning

Instructions

Preparation Steps

  •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
  • In a large bowl, toss the sweet potato fries with olive oil, salt, and paprika until evenly coated.
  • Spread the fries in a single layer on the prepared baking sheet.
  • Bake for 25 minutes, flipping halfway through, until the fries are golden brown and crispy.
  • Remove from oven and let cool slightly before serving.
